@vendure/cli
Version:
A modern, headless ecommerce framework
11 lines (10 loc) • 455 B
TypeScript
import { Directory, ObjectLiteralExpression, Project, PropertyAssignmentStructure, SourceFile } from 'ts-morph';
export declare class CodegenConfigRef {
private readonly project;
readonly sourceFile: SourceFile;
private configObject;
constructor(project: Project, rootDir: Directory);
addEntryToGeneratesObject(structure: PropertyAssignmentStructure): void;
getConfigObject(): ObjectLiteralExpression;
save(): Promise<void>;
}